Getting Started with IoT (Internet of Things) and Augmented Reality Training Course
The Internet of Things (IoT) represents an emerging technological domain that facilitates the wireless connectivity between physical objects and software applications, enabling remote sensing and control. Augmented Reality (AR) enhances user experiences by integrating virtual, computer-generated elements into the physical real-world environment, allowing businesses to deliver real-time, contextual information to users. Both technologies are experiencing rapid adoption rates across various industries.
